Eli olen nyt kuudetta vuotta Suomen Hostingpalvelun tyytyväinen asiakas, mutta heillä ei ole Node.js-tukea.
Suositelkaa joku toista kotimaista verkkoisäntää, jolla on ja palvelimet Suomessa, ja missä on node.js/Experss/REST -verkkoselain-sovelluksille tuki ja josta saa WHOIS-suojauksen hankituksi myös.
Kotimainen luotettava webhotelli Node.js -tuella?
17
3001
Vastaukset
- Anonyymi
Harrastat siis kriminaalia toimintaa etkä halua että nimesi näkyy kuin rehellisillä yrittäjillä.
Ei, kyllä ihan henkilöstö-sivulle ajattelin lisätä oman nimeni.
Käytin asian selvittämiseen vähän aikaa, ja päädyin ottamaan yhteyttä Espoolaiseen Datacenter Oy:hyn, kun he tarjoavat suomenkielistä Mikkiksen Azure-pilvialustaa verkkosovelluksia varten yrityksille. Domainin saan ihan Suomen Hostingpalvelusta, kuten tähän saakka kaikki domainini viimeisen 6 vuoden aikana.Toimintani on täysin laillista ja päivänvalon kestävää, hakkerit saa lyödä läpivalot tulevassa palvelussani päälle. En menetä yöuniani enkä pidätä hengitystä.
- Anonyymi
Mainoksesta tämäkin ketju käy.
Heznriltä linux palvelin alle 10€/kk. Ylläpito itse = tuki kaikille mitä tarvii.
Mikä nettiosoite tuolla Heznrilillä on? Voisi tutustua.
- Anonyymi
Etkö sinä aika mies osaa etsiä itse, luulisi hävettävän kysyäkin tuollaista, mitäs koulutusta olet saanut.
Nämä on "virtuaalipalvelimia"
https://www.hetzner.com/cloud
Tuollaisella CX11:lläkin pyörittelee helposti vaikka mitä.
- Anonyymi
Ei ole ihan kotimainen, mutta kannattaa vilkaista. OVH hosting: https://www.ovh-hosting.fi/
Heillä on WHOIS:suojaus ja Node.js-webhotelli.
Yksi vaihtoehto on myös laittaa DNS yhdelle palveluntarjoajalle ja Node.js-toiselle. - Anonyymi
AXN Data Oy:ltä saat webhotellin joka tukee node.js:ää
Latausnopeuskin saadaan kohtuullisen nopeaksi (7mb sivu 0,9sec gt metrix ja pingdomilla 0,5 sec)
https://blogi.axndata.fi/nopeaa-webhotellia-etsimassa/ - Anonyymi
Googlen palvelinkeskus Haminassa, sen saa käyttöönsä kun valitsee projektin alueeksi Europe-north1. Node.js projekti kannattaa toteuttaa serverless -tekniikalla (Cloud Run), jolloin se skaalautuu automaattisesti, eikä tarvitse itse luoda virtuaalikoneita ja klustereita, eikä maksaa tyhjäkäynnillä olevista instansseista.
- Anonyymi
Googlen cloud run on juu hyvä. Voi tulla hyvin halvaksi.
Usein vaan tarvitsee sen tietokannan roksottamaan myös joten kevyimmissä jutuissa edullisemmaksi tulee sitten laittaa molemmat samalle palvelimelle joka on jatkuvasti päällä, muutaman euron kuukausimaksulla.
Hyvin kevyissä jutuissa on sellainenkin mahdollisuus että käyttää Firebasea tai vastaavaa kun ne ei maksa mitään mutta haittapuolena se, että kun käyttö ylittää sen ilmaisen rajan, ne maksaa hyvin paljon ja on työlästä vaihtaa toiseen. En siksi suosittele näitä. - Anonyymi
Anonyymi kirjoitti:
Googlen cloud run on juu hyvä. Voi tulla hyvin halvaksi.
Usein vaan tarvitsee sen tietokannan roksottamaan myös joten kevyimmissä jutuissa edullisemmaksi tulee sitten laittaa molemmat samalle palvelimelle joka on jatkuvasti päällä, muutaman euron kuukausimaksulla.
Hyvin kevyissä jutuissa on sellainenkin mahdollisuus että käyttää Firebasea tai vastaavaa kun ne ei maksa mitään mutta haittapuolena se, että kun käyttö ylittää sen ilmaisen rajan, ne maksaa hyvin paljon ja on työlästä vaihtaa toiseen. En siksi suosittele näitä.Tietokantaa tarvitaan vain käyttäjätunnusten ja salasanatiivisteiden ym. pienten tietojen säilytykseen. Tulee halvaksi. Tiedostot ja dokumentit kannattaa laittaa Cloud Storageen, jonne niitä voi tallentaa ja hakea node-sovelluksella. Hintaa on Haminan palvelinkeskuksessa yksi sentti kuussa per gigatavu aktiivisemmille tiedostoille ja 0,12 senttiä arkistoiduille, joita käytetään vain harvoin. Esim. 600MB iso-tiedostoja pystyy arkistoimaan 1 eurolla kuukaudessa 1400 kpl.
- Anonyymi
Anonyymi kirjoitti:
Googlen cloud run on juu hyvä. Voi tulla hyvin halvaksi.
Usein vaan tarvitsee sen tietokannan roksottamaan myös joten kevyimmissä jutuissa edullisemmaksi tulee sitten laittaa molemmat samalle palvelimelle joka on jatkuvasti päällä, muutaman euron kuukausimaksulla.
Hyvin kevyissä jutuissa on sellainenkin mahdollisuus että käyttää Firebasea tai vastaavaa kun ne ei maksa mitään mutta haittapuolena se, että kun käyttö ylittää sen ilmaisen rajan, ne maksaa hyvin paljon ja on työlästä vaihtaa toiseen. En siksi suosittele näitä."Hyvin kevyissä jutuissa on sellainenkin mahdollisuus että käyttää Firebasea tai vastaavaa kun ne ei maksa mitään mutta haittapuolena se, että kun käyttö ylittää sen ilmaisen rajan, ne maksaa hyvin paljon ja on työlästä vaihtaa toiseen. En siksi suosittele näitä."
Ainakin MySQL toimiakseen vaatii yhden virtuaalikoneen/instanssin joka on jatkuvasti käynnissä ja nostaa kuukausikustannuksia silloinkin kun sovellusta ei käytetä.
Sen voi korvata Google Datastorella, jota käyttää esim. session storena ja käyttäjätunnusten säilöntään nodejs:n passport-moduulin kanssa, sekä muuhun tiedon tallennukseen ja hakuun johon normaalisti on käytetty sql:ää.
Sen käyttö on ilmaista 50 000 tiedon lukuun tai kirjoitukseen päivässä ja 1GB datan säilytykseen asti, ja hinta nousee hitaasti 3 senttiä kerrallaan 100 000 lukua kohti kun käyttöaste kasvaa korkeaksi.
Tiedostojen tallennukseen ja jakamiseen Cloud Storage on hyvä. - Anonyymi
Anonyymi kirjoitti:
"Hyvin kevyissä jutuissa on sellainenkin mahdollisuus että käyttää Firebasea tai vastaavaa kun ne ei maksa mitään mutta haittapuolena se, että kun käyttö ylittää sen ilmaisen rajan, ne maksaa hyvin paljon ja on työlästä vaihtaa toiseen. En siksi suosittele näitä."
Ainakin MySQL toimiakseen vaatii yhden virtuaalikoneen/instanssin joka on jatkuvasti käynnissä ja nostaa kuukausikustannuksia silloinkin kun sovellusta ei käytetä.
Sen voi korvata Google Datastorella, jota käyttää esim. session storena ja käyttäjätunnusten säilöntään nodejs:n passport-moduulin kanssa, sekä muuhun tiedon tallennukseen ja hakuun johon normaalisti on käytetty sql:ää.
Sen käyttö on ilmaista 50 000 tiedon lukuun tai kirjoitukseen päivässä ja 1GB datan säilytykseen asti, ja hinta nousee hitaasti 3 senttiä kerrallaan 100 000 lukua kohti kun käyttöaste kasvaa korkeaksi.
Tiedostojen tallennukseen ja jakamiseen Cloud Storage on hyvä."Ainakin MySQL toimiakseen vaatii yhden virtuaalikoneen/instanssin joka on jatkuvasti käynnissä ja nostaa kuukausikustannuksia silloinkin kun sovellusta ei käytetä."
Niinhän ne tietokannat tarvitsevat joten kevyissä jutuissa on paljonkin järkeä tehdä yksi pikkupalvelin missä se kanta ja sama palvelin sitten pitää myös sen sovelluksen.
Google Datastoreen ei välttämättä kannata rakentaa riippuvuutta, Google on tunnettu siitä että välillä lopettavat palveluitaan ja NoSQL:t ovat muutenkin yleensä ikäviä relaatioiden kanssa ja kehittäminenkin on kivempaa kun voi pitää dataa lokaalisti eikä pilvessä.
Halvimmat palvelimet vaikka sieltä Googlelta tulee edulliseksi vaikka MySQLn ajamiseen.
Käyttäjätunnusten säilöminen sitten oma juttunsa. Siinä on helposti paljonkin järkeä, että ei käytä mitään omaa ratkaisua jos vaikka laki muuttuu niin, että GDPR kriittiset palvelimet pitääkin olla sertifioituja. - Anonyymi
Anonyymi kirjoitti:
"Ainakin MySQL toimiakseen vaatii yhden virtuaalikoneen/instanssin joka on jatkuvasti käynnissä ja nostaa kuukausikustannuksia silloinkin kun sovellusta ei käytetä."
Niinhän ne tietokannat tarvitsevat joten kevyissä jutuissa on paljonkin järkeä tehdä yksi pikkupalvelin missä se kanta ja sama palvelin sitten pitää myös sen sovelluksen.
Google Datastoreen ei välttämättä kannata rakentaa riippuvuutta, Google on tunnettu siitä että välillä lopettavat palveluitaan ja NoSQL:t ovat muutenkin yleensä ikäviä relaatioiden kanssa ja kehittäminenkin on kivempaa kun voi pitää dataa lokaalisti eikä pilvessä.
Halvimmat palvelimet vaikka sieltä Googlelta tulee edulliseksi vaikka MySQLn ajamiseen.
Käyttäjätunnusten säilöminen sitten oma juttunsa. Siinä on helposti paljonkin järkeä, että ei käytä mitään omaa ratkaisua jos vaikka laki muuttuu niin, että GDPR kriittiset palvelimet pitääkin olla sertifioituja.Yksi vaihtoehto tietokannaksi on MongoDB Atlas on Google Cloud, Free Forever tier. Sen käyttö on ilmaista 512MB asti, ja sen jälkeen maksaa 14 senttiä/giga kuukaudessa.
Cloud Storage on 5GB asti täysin ilmainen. Noita hyödyntämällä pärjää aika matalilla kustannuksilla. - Anonyymi
Anonyymi kirjoitti:
Yksi vaihtoehto tietokannaksi on MongoDB Atlas on Google Cloud, Free Forever tier. Sen käyttö on ilmaista 512MB asti, ja sen jälkeen maksaa 14 senttiä/giga kuukaudessa.
Cloud Storage on 5GB asti täysin ilmainen. Noita hyödyntämällä pärjää aika matalilla kustannuksilla.Muuten tosiaankin hyvä mutta relaatioiden tekeminen on usein vähän perseestä dokumenttitietokannoilla ja tosiaankin käyttäjätiedot sitten niin jos siihen laittaa jonkun autentikointipalvelimen kiinni niin vaatii helposti SQL kantaa.
Sitä kun nimenomaan haluaisi välttää että itse tekisi sen kun laki saattaa muuttua että edellyttää vaikka sertifioituja palvelintuotteita ja onhan se hyvä juttu muutenkin että ei ole omalla vastuulla.
Tuo MongoDB Atlas taas niin free tier ei ole saatavilla täällä. Googlella on nuo Cloud runit kyllä joo edullisia mutta pitää olla todella tarkkana verkkomaksujen kanssa.
Eli ei nyt välttämättä kannata liian halvalla tehdä kun kuitenkin puhutaan vain muutamasta eurosta kuukaudessa.
Noin esimerkkinä tässä on työn alla pari softaa niin ensimmäisessä on vain viisi kirjautunutta käyttäjää ja toisessa helposti 50000+. Näistä ensimmäinen tarvitsee SQL kannan mutta toinen taas tarvitsee autentikointipalvelimen millä hallitsee kaiken, ja se tallentaa ne käyttäjät SQL kantaan.
Ensimmäiseen riittää pienin mahdollinen palvelin missä on kanta ja sovellus samassa ja tässä käyttäjän hallinta tehty, mutta toinen taas tarvitsee tosiaankin sen SQL kannan käyttäjille, ja sitten Cloud runiin sovellukselle ja käyttäjähallinnalle servicet, ja sitten muulle datalle pari NoSQL palvelinta.
1x SQL + 2x NoSQL ruksuttavat jatkuvasti. Käyttäjienhallinta servicet cachettaa tietoa että katkokset SQL kannassa eivät haittaa, ja 2x NoSQL taas huolehtii siitä että voi niitä päivitellä ja lisätä tarpeen mukaan lisää clusteriin. Eli kolme kantapalvelinta olisi sellainen juokseva kulu tuossa mutta lisäksi ne cloud runilla ajettavat servicet.
Jos oikeasti on valmis sitomaan hengentuotteensa Googleen niin oikeasti edullinen olisi se Firebase että se ei maksa mitään mutta sillä on aika tiukat rajoitteet ja hankala siirtää pois jos mieli muuttuu. Siksi se softan suunnittelu käytännössä lähtee siitä, että millainen tietokanta tulee halvimmaksi hostata ilman vendor lockiniä, ja yleensä se se on joku pieni SQL kanta. Voi olla just joku pieni 0,5-1Gb pikkupalvelin koko softalle.
Ketjusta on poistettu 0 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
Kiitos nainen
Kuitenkin. Olet sitten ajanmerkkinä. Tuskin enää sinua näen ja huomasitko, että olit siinä viimeisen kerran samassa paik123940MTV: Kirkossa saarnan pitänyt Jyrki 69 koki yllätyksen - Paljastaa: "Se mikä oli hyvin erikoista..."
Jyrki Linnankivi alias Jyrki 69 on rokkari ja kirkonmies. Teologiaa opiskeleva Linnankivi piti elämänsä ensimmäisen saar802049Hyväksytkö sinä sen että päättäjämme ei rakenna rauhaa Venäjän kanssa?
Vielä kun sota ehkäpä voitaisiin välttää rauhanponnisteluilla niin millä verukkeella voidaan sanoa että on hyvä asia kun5481641Kirjoita yhdellä sanalla
Joku meihin liittyvä asia, mitä muut ei tiedä. Sen jälkeen laitan sulle wappiviestin851308Olet hyvin erilainen
Herkempi, ajattelevaisempi. Toisaalta taas hyvin varma siitä mitä haluat. Et anna yhtään periksi. Osaat myös ilkeillä ja671097Yksi syy nainen miksi sinusta pidän
on se, että tykkään luomusta. Olet luonnollinen, ihana ja kaunis. Ja luonne, no, en ole tavannut vielä sellaista, joka s331028Hyödyt Suomelle???
Haluaisin asettaa teille palstalla kirjoittelevat Venäjää puolustelevat ja muut "asiantuntijat" yhden kysymyksen pohditt214908Hyvää Joulua mies!
Toivottavasti kaikki on hyvin siellä. Anteeksi että olen hieman lisännyt taakkaasi ymmärtämättä kunnolla tilannettasi, o60883- 171854
Paljastavat kuvat Selviytyjät Suomi kulisseista - 1 päivä vs 36 päivää viidakossa - Katso tästä!
Ohhoh! Yli kuukausi viidakossa voi muuttaa ulkonäköä perusarkeen aika rajusti. Kuka mielestäsi muuttui eniten: Mia Mill3818